Strengths & Best Use Cases

Sora 2 Pro

OpenAI

1. Highest-Performance Video Generation

  • Sora 2 Pro is the top-tier model in the Sora family, built for maximum detail, realism, and scene complexity.
  • Generates highly dynamic sequences with sophisticated motion, environment depth, and visual coherence.

2. Superior Synced-Audio Output

  • Produces audio that matches on-screen timing, actions, and emotional tone.
  • Ideal for storytelling, cinematic content, marketing assets, and creative production where audio-visual alignment is critical.

3. Enhanced Resolution Options

  • Supports two quality tiers:
    • Standard: 720 x 1280 (portrait), 1280 x 720 (landscape)
    • High resolution: 1024 x 1792 (portrait), 1792 x 1024 (landscape)
  • Higher tier is optimized for premium production workflows such as advertising, film pre-visualization, and design studios.

4. Deep Scene Understanding

  • Creates richly detailed environments, characters, and multi-object interactions.
  • Suitable for handling complex prompts requiring:
    • Perspective shifts
    • Camera motion
    • Atmospheric and lighting realism
    • Emotionally expressive scenes

5. Multi-Modal Input With Full Media Output

  • Accepts text and image inputs for narrative-to-video or image-to-video pipelines.
  • Outputs video and audio, providing a complete media asset without external editing tools.

6. Integrated Across Core API Endpoints

  • Available through:
    • Chat Completions
    • Responses
    • Realtime
    • Assistants
    • Videos endpoint
  • Enables integration in video agents, creative assistants, automated content generators, and interactive applications.

7. Consistent, Predictable Model Behavior

  • Stable snapshots help lock in output consistency for long, ongoing production workflows.
  • Ensures predictable rendering across iterative projects or episodic content creation.

Nano Banana

Google

1. High-quality image generation

  • Produces sharper, more detailed images than Gemini 2.0 Flash.
  • Designed to generate professional-grade, aesthetically consistent visuals.

2. Advanced image editing capabilities

  • Supports targeted, natural-language-driven edits (remove objects, change poses, recolor, blur backgrounds, etc.).
  • Enables precise local transformations with simple prompts.

3. Multi-image fusion

  • Can merge multiple input images intelligently into a single coherent scene.
  • Useful for room restyling, product placement, and photorealistic composite images.

4. Character consistency across prompts

  • Maintains the same character or object across multiple scenes and prompts.
  • Suitable for brand assets, storytelling, product showcases, and multi-angle rendering.

5. Strong world knowledge

  • Inherits Gemini's semantic understanding to reason about real-world objects.
  • Can interpret hand-drawn diagrams and follow complex editing instructions.

6. Low latency + developer-friendly

  • Based on the Gemini Flash family, optimized for responsiveness and cost-effectiveness.
  • Easily testable and remixable using Google AI Studio's app builder.

7. Invisible SynthID watermarking

  • All generated and edited images include Google's invisible SynthID watermark.
  • Ensures traceability and responsible AI output.

8. Works with text + image input

  • Accepts multiple images and text instructions simultaneously.
  • Ideal for building interactive image tools, editors, and creative workflows.
